0

私はこれらの2つのモデルを持っています:

class Pizza(models.Model):
    pizza_type = models.CharField(max_length=500)

class Toppings(models.Model):
    name = models.CharField(max_length=500)
    pizza_types = models.ManyToManyField(Pizza, null=True, blank=True)

ピザ作成ビューでピザのトッピングを設定したいのですが、それに渡すフィールドがわかりません。または、フィールドにする必要があります。

class CreatePizza(CreateView):
    model = Pizza
    fields = ['pizza_type', '?How to reference a topping here?' ]

誰かが私を助けてくれたらうれしいです。プロセスは多対一フィールドでも同じだと思いますが、そうでない場合は、それらでもこれを達成する方法を知りたいです. ありがとうございました。

4

1 に答える 1